Understanding Annulment in the Philippines
What is Annulment?
Annulment is a legal procedure that declares a marriage null and void. Unlike divorce, which terminates a valid marriage, an annulment asserts that the marriage never existed due to specific circumstances.
Grounds for Annulment
In the Philippines, there are several grounds for seeking an annulment:
- Lack of parental consent Psychological incapacity Fraud Impotence Inability to fulfill essential marital obligations
These grounds require substantial evidence and legal representation from a qualified family lawyer in the Philippines.

Steps to Obtain an Annulment
Initial Consultation with Your Lawyer
The first step involves meeting your chosen legal representative to discuss your situation openly.
Gathering Required Documentation
Your lawyer will guide you on necessary documents such as:
- Marriage certificate Proof of residency Evidence supporting your grounds for annulment
Filing the Petition
Once all documentation is prepared, your lawyer will file a petition in court on your behalf.
Court Proceedings
The court may require hearings where both parties present their cases. Your lawyer\'s role here is crucial for effective representation.
